USS MARYLAND (SSBN 738)

Industry: Ohio-class submarine

Description

USS Maryland (SSBN-738) is a United States Navy Ohio-class ballistic missile submarine. Maryland is the 13th of 18 of the Ohio-class ballistic missile submarines, and has been in commission since 1992. Maryland is the fourth United States Navy vessel to be named after the U.S. state of Maryland. Length: 560′ Construction started: April 22, 1986 Motto: Timete Deum Solum et Ignominiam; ("Fear Only God and Dishonor") Homeport: Kings Bay, Georgia Commissioned: 13 June 1992 Armament: MK-48 torpedoes; 24 × Trident II D-5 ballistic missiles
